Output 3758cd63ab52140d8ee113b0d89339e405fe70a6cc01cd03f5e422fb3ac7dca7:0

value
3397800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4ade53603b560828f332aa48d568dd963acbdb1 OP_EQUAL
address
3JAMsXwnsabzQTs1zqJe868XizStPLpohA
transaction
3758cd63ab52140d8ee113b0d89339e405fe70a6cc01cd03f5e422fb3ac7dca7
spent
true